    Hardcover. Condizione: Fair. First Edition. This fairly rare second edition presents 27 classes of animals for examination. While not a technical textbook, it is an examination of animal behavior, natural history, and moral instruction, presenting short narratives and anecdotes designed to teach both scientific curiosity and ethical lessons. The tone is typical of Methodist juvenile literature of the period: uplifting, didactic, and aimed at shaping character through stories of animal intelligence, loyalty, instinct, and courage. The structure is episodic; each chapter focuses on a specific animal or behavior, using real or embellished anecdotes to illustrate traits such as bravery, affection, cunning, or perseverance. "The Ladies' Repository was a monthly periodical based in Cincinnati and produced by members of the Methodist Episcopal Church. From 1841 to 1876, the magazine devoted itself to literature, arts and doctrines of Methodism, containing articles, poetry, fictions, engravings, and notes of interest to its readers."
